I have tried the DC1000 with both Class 6 and Class 4 8gig SDHC cards, as well as a 30X Class 6 4GB card... additionally, I tried it with a Class 2 card.
I found no significant differences between the cards of the same class, but using slower SD cards does increase the lag slightly on non-flash pictures. I can't tell a difference on flash pictures (since the lag is determined not by the card write speed but rather the flash recycle time).
I have not yet uploaded pictures to my computer from the camera, I use a high speed reader, and obviously the faster cards are much better performers at that.
I think an excellent match for this camera is the Sandisk Extreme III series of SDHD cards, as well as the Transcend Class 6 cards.

MisaC.... This is the configuration I used:
- Sealife DC1000
- 2 Sealife External Flash Pro
- Wide Angle Lens
Camera set to :
- External Flash MANUAL mode
- Exposure Time between 1/80 and 1/160
- Fnumber F3.5
- ISO 64
